ACE and ACE2 catalytic activity in the fecal content along the gut

open access: yesNeurogastroenterology &Motility, Volume 35, Issue 9, September 2023., 2023
Angiotensin‐converting enzyme (ACE) and ACE2 are catalytically active in the gut and in the intestinal content of rats. Both enzymes' activities are higher in the intestinal content than in the corresponding intestinal tissue. Our study points out the hypothesis of the existence of a fecal RAAS.
